LLM Routing: Choosing the Right Approach

Selecting the best strategy for LLM routing is vital for maximizing output. Several options exist, each with its own disadvantages. Simple round-robin allocation can be straightforward to implement , but may not successfully handle fluctuating workloads. More complex approaches, like skill-based assignment , which analyze model focus and request type , offer increased accuracy , but require more resources to set up . Ultimately, the appropriate answer depends on the unique needs of the application and its predicted usage .

Comparing AI APIs, Gateways, and LLM Routers

Navigating the landscape of artificial intelligence infrastructure can be perplexing. Many organizations are grappling with the differences between AI service connectors, gateways , and LLM dispatchers . Essentially, AI APIs provide a standardized way to access underlying AI models . They act as building blocks. Portals then function as centralized points of coordination, often adding features like authentication, rate controls, and tracking . Finally, AI model routers go a step further, specifically designed to intelligently route requests across multiple LLMs, optimizing for factors like cost and accuracy . Here's a quick breakdown:

  • AI APIs: The fundamental access point.
  • Gateways: Add security layers and consolidation.
  • LLM Routers: Intelligently channel workloads among several LLMs for optimal results.

Understanding these distinctions is crucial for designing a scalable and efficient AI strategy.

      The Future of AI: LLM Routers and Their Role

      The next landscape of artificial intelligence is significantly shifting, and a key development is the rise of Large Language Model (LLM) routers. These novel systems are designed to manage the intricate flow of requests across multiple LLMs, acting as smart traffic controllers for AI computation. Instead of a one LLM attempting to more info fulfill every task, a router assigns requests to the appropriate specialized model, optimizing efficiency and precision. This allows for a greater range of capabilities, from niche creative writing to technical data extraction. The potential impact on fields like customer service, content creation, and research is substantial.
